Welcome to Field Roast's newest family member: a vegan coconut cheese alternative seasoned with a traditionally fermented soybean curd called Chao by the Vietnamese. Field Roast blends unique Asian and European heritages to create this fantastic vegan option by partnering with a Greek cheese maker and a family in Taiwan who makes the Chao to merge their skills into one fantastic cheese. Throw a slice anywhere that it sounds good, crumble on top of salads, or just enjoy a piece straight from the package, any way you eat it, you'll be happy you've tried Chao Cheese!
Chao Cheese is gluten-free, and is available in 7 oz. (200g) packages that contain 10 slices each. $8.09 per package.
Ingredients: Filtered water, coconut oil, modified corn and potato starch, potato starch, fermented tofu (soybeans, water, salt, sesame oil, calcium sulfate), sea salt, natural flavor, olive extract (antioxidant used as a preservative) and beta carotene
